TensorFlow 2.1.0-rc1 发布
TensorFlow 2.1.0-rc1 发布了,TensorFlow 2.1 将是支持 Python 2 的最后一个 TF 版本。Python 2 的支持将于 2020 年 1 月 1 日正式结束,TensorFlow 也将从该日起停止支持 Python 2,并且预计在 2019 年将不再发布新的版本。
主要特性和改进如下:
- tensorflow pip 软件包现在默认包括针对 Linux 和 Windows 的 GPU 支持(与 tensorflow-gpu 相同)。它可以在带有和不带有 NVIDIA GPU 的机器上运行。 tensorflow-gpu 仍然可用,对于关心软件包大小的用户,可以 在tensorflow-cpu 上下载仅 CPU 的软件包。
- tensorflow pip 软件包使用 CUDA 10.1 和 cuDNN 7.6 构建。
tf.keras
Model.fit_generator
、Model.evaluate_generator
、Model.predict_generator
、Model.train_on_batch
、Model.test_on_batch
和Model.predict_on_batch
方法现在尊重 run_eagerly 属性,并且默认情况下将使用 tf.function 正确运行。Model.fit_generator
、Model.evaluate_generator
和Model.predict_generator
是已弃用的端点。它们包含在 Model.fit、Model.evaluate 和 Model.predict 中,现在支持生成器和序列。- 只要在范围内构建模型,就可以将 Keras .compile .fit .evaluate 和 .predict 置于 DistributionStrategy 范围之外。
- Keras model.load_weights 现在接受 skip_mismatch 作为参数。它在外部 Keras 中可用,现已复制到 tf.keras 中。
- 引入了 TextVectorization 层,该层将原始字符串作为输入,并负责文本标准化、标记化、n-gram 生成和词汇索引。
- Cloud TPU Pod 提供了对 Keras .compile、.fit、.evaluate 和 .predict 的实验支持。
- 为 Cloud TPU 启用了自动外部编译。这使得 tf.summary 可以更方便地与 Cloud TPU 一起使用。
- Cloud TPU 支持带有 DistributionStrategy 和 Keras 的动态批量大小。
- GPU 和 Cloud TPU 提供了对混合精度的实验支持。
- TensorFlow Model Garden 提供了许多流行模型的 Keras 参考实现。
tf.data
- 更改 tf.data 数据集的重新编录+分发策略以提高性能。请注意,数据集的行为也略有不同,因为重新标记的数据集基数将始终是副本数的倍数。
TensorRT
- 现在默认情况下支持并启用 TensorRT 6.0。这增加了对更多 TensorFlow 操作的支持,包括 Conv3D,Conv3DBackpropInputV2,AvgPool3D,MaxPool3D,ResizeBilinear 和 ResizeNearestNeighbor。此外,TensorFlow-TensorRT python 转换 API 导出为 tf.experimental.tensorrt.Converter。
- 添加了环境变量 TF_DETERMINISTIC_OPS。当设置为 “true” 或 “1” 时,此环境变量使 tf.nn.bias_add 确定性地(即可重复地)运行,但当前仅当未启用 XLA JIT 编译时才运行。这使得 Keras Conv*D 和 MaxPool*D 层在启用 CUDA 的 GPU 上运行时可确定地在向前和向后两个方向上运行。
详情见更新说明:
https://github.com/tensorflow/tensorflow/releases/tag/v2.1.0-rc1
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
Traefik 2.1.0 发布,HTTP 反向代理与负载均衡工具
Traefik 2.1.0现已发布,该版本更新内容如下: 增强功能 [consulcatalog]添加consul catalog options:requireConsistent, stale, cache#5752 [consulcatalog]添加Consul Catalog provider#5395 [k8s,k8s/crd,service]支持 CRD 中的所有服务类型(and sticky)#5711 [metrics]为 statsd 指标收集添加了可配置的前缀#5336 [middleware]基于请求的条件压缩 Content-Type#5721 [server]添加内部提供商#5815 [tls]在 tls.Options 中添加对 MaxVersion 的支持#5650 [tls]为椭圆曲线首选项添加 tls 选项#5466 [tracing]更新 Jaeger 依赖项#5637 Bug修复 [api]修复:API 不安全时调试端点#5937 [cli]修正:子命令的帮助#5887 [consulcatalog]修复空地址,无需 IP 即可注册服务#5826 ...
- 下一篇
ReSharper Ultimate 2019.3 发布
ReSharper Ultimate 2019.3 发布了。ReSharper 是一款由 JetBrains 开发的针对C#, VB.NET, ASP.NET, XML, 和 XAML 的编辑器。沿袭了 jetbrains 开发工具一贯的优良传统,ReSharper 拥有高度智能的纠错,30多种高级代码重构功能,方便的单元测试 工具,快速导航、检索,以及一键格式化代码,自动代码生成和模板功能等很多特性。 主要更新: 全新的 Localization Manager,可帮助你更有效地使用解决方案中的许多 .resx 文件。它在单个网格上显示 .resx 文件中的所有内容,因此可以观察应用程序或网站本地化的当前状态,并快速找到任何区域性中任何缺少的资源值。 C# 8 得到更好的支持,现在包括对非空约束、目标类型的开关表达式的支持,对默认接口方法的早期支持以及几个新的检查和快速修复。 现在查找依赖代码可用于 NuGet 引用,并且可以在整个解决方案中运行,而不仅仅是项目。 其他: C#命名设置现在支持读取和导出到 EditorConfig。 类型名称提示可用于所有 var 出现、lambda...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Linux系统CentOS6、CentOS7手动修改IP地址
- CentOS6,7,8上安装Nginx,支持https2.0的开启
- Windows10,CentOS7,CentOS8安装MongoDB4.0.16
- Docker快速安装Oracle11G,搭建oracle11g学习环境
- Springboot2将连接池hikari替换为druid,体验最强大的数据库连接池
- SpringBoot2配置默认Tomcat设置,开启更多高级功能
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- CentOS7安装Docker,走上虚拟化容器引擎之路
- CentOS6,CentOS7官方镜像安装Oracle11G
- CentOS8编译安装MySQL8.0.19